ת"ר שנים אומרים מת ושנים אומרים לא מת שנים אומרים נתגרשה ושנים אומרים לא נתגרשה הרי זו לא תנשא ואם נשאת לא תצא רבי מנחם בר יוסי אומר תצא אמר רבי מנחם בר יוסי אימתי אני אומר תצא בזמן שבאו עדים ואח"כ נשאת אבל נשאת ואח"כ באו עדים לא תצא

Our Rabbis taught: Two [witnesses] say [that the husband of the woman] has died, and two [witnesses] say [that] he has not died, or two [witnesses] say [that] she has been divorced, and two [witnesses] say [that] she has not been divorced, she shall not marry [again],ut if she has married [again], she need not go out. R. Menahem b. Yose says: She must go out. Menahem b. Yose said: When do I say [that] she must go out [of the second marriage]? — When witnesses came and then she married, but if she married and then witnesses came, she need not go out.
